Hike with Stunning Golden Gate Bridge Views: Lands End Coastal Trail San Francisco
On the northwestern coast of San Francisco city is a hidden gem, the Lands End National Park with it's pastoral trails criss-crossing San Francisco history. We'll start in the south at Cliff House, making our way to the ruins of Sutro Bath, on to West Fort Miley, Mile Rock Beach and it's mysterious labyrinth, ending our hike at Eagle Point in the upscale Sea Cliff neighborhood.

Also, VERY IMPORTANT Do NOT leave ANYTHING of value when you park your car (rental or otherwise) in the parking lots up there. The area is one of MANY in SF that is notorious for auto break ins. Thieves know that tourists leave their luggage and valuables in the car and since they're not from SF will not stay to file a police report. Your best bet would to take a cab or public transportation and leave your stuff at the hotel.
